Output 37100826bdd88b618b04e13a7969a462be93683bea7838ed4107ada1436f0b78:1

value
5416800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d931b2b87cd7ebdacd6cf14f452b8f691678918 OP_EQUALVERIFY OP_CHECKSIG
address
1MCaZWTLh56FhUU1WZ4UW1c5316jnf3HwX
transaction
37100826bdd88b618b04e13a7969a462be93683bea7838ed4107ada1436f0b78
spent
true